I had hoped i wouldn't need to write this letter. however, based on the responses to former whs principal dr. petix's recent letter about the broadcast journalism program, i feel it has now become necessary. many of the comments dr. petix attributed to me in his letter are simply untrue. i very disappointed that a long-time educator and role model for our students would convey his opinions using character attacks and inaccurate information. dr. petix made numerous references about what i supposedly said or what i "really meant." i don't know what he based these comments on; he never contacted me about what actually took place. contrary to dr. petix's allegation, i never gave dr. foley "marching orders" to "keep those kids quiet." dr. foley did follow up on his own concerns about the broadcast; i had no input into his subsequent actions or those of interim principal mr. fyffe. and when i complimented our students as "doing a great job, " i meant just that. no "translation" necessary. dr. petix claims that i censored him last year at a board meeting. during his comments about the future of the world languages department head position, dr. petix repeatedly ignored board policy and state law by publicly criticizing other staff members. despite our willingness to hear his opinion about alternative supervision structures, he continued to violate these rules. after numerous warnings, i was forced to ask him to stop speaking. censorship? no. abiding by policy and law? yes. the tape of this meeting is available to those interested. ; another flaw in dr. petix's letter is his criticism of the mayor for reaching out to me as the board of education president. in fact, our current liaison relationship is set up for contact to occur precisely this way. since the mayor's concerns over the tv program occurred on the friday evening of spring break, when no staff members were available, i agreed to take responsibility until administrators could be reached. reflecting our efforts to improve the relationship between the town and the school board, i felt it was important to make myself accessible to the mayor. however, this access did not equate to doing his "bidding." i've been a volunteer member of the board of education since 1999. in that time, i've been dedicated to the success of this district, trying to attain excellence and meeting the needs of our students. i was an active supporter of the new broadcast course, which was designed to offer more students an opportunity in journalism, and i proud of the journalism and writing programs offered at whs. i share dr. petix's passion to protect the longstanding privilege of allowing our students to publish without administrative censorship. i also recognize the school district's responsibility to ensure that good editorial practices are in place. dr. foley and mr. fyffe's main concerns are about how students adhere to editorial processes and curriculum requirements, not about which topics students want to address. i strongly support students' rights to express opinions on potentially controversial issues, including those about administrative and governmental organizations. the students and their advisors are already developing stronger editorial procedures for the broadcast journalism productions, and i confident that the principal's prior review of the televised "blue devil news" will be a temporary measure. nothing about the operation of the hi's eye has changed, and no student publications or broadcasts have been altered in any way. given the discussion about journalism standards, it is a shame that a former educator did not adhere to such principles. i hope future issues can be debated passionately and respectfully, without misinformation or character attacks. anne riegel westfield board of education. If you decide to install your own stove, there are several hand tools you may need to do the job. if you do not already have them, they are readily available at most hardware stores. caulking gun large adjustable wrench may not be needed ; drop cloths or newspapers vacuum cleaner or whisk broom flashlight 1 tube of rtv silicone, code 103 or 106, or high temperature rubber cement rated between 450o f- 600o f. 7 32" drill bit and drill socket rachet set insulation provided in trim kit package.

Alternative b includes the following components: 1 ; placing six parcels, comprising 29.87 acres of land into federal trust status on behalf of the tribe; and 2 ; a reduced casino development on the majority of the 29.87 acres of land. the development components of alternative b are described in detail below table 2-2 ; . land trust action the reduced casino development alternative includes the conveyance of the 29.87 + acres of land into federal trust status on behalf of the tribal government. this action is identical as that described under the preferred alternative above. casino the casino would consist of a similar mixture of uses as described under alternative a, including water and wastewater components; however, the size of the casino would be reduced to provide 1, 000 slot machines and no parking structure will be provided. proposed uses include table games, food and.
